Looking for a beginner build to sink your teeth into and really get a taste for EVA foam fabrication? Look no further. This video shows you some of the basics necessary to make something straight out of an old school video game and can be done in just a couple of hours. For this build, I used: 24 mm and 10 mm EVA foam, magnets, contact cement, Plasti Dip, spray paint, acrylic paints, and metallic paint pens. You may also need the following tools: a rotary tool with various bits, a heat gun, a wood burner, and an Exacto knife or box cutter.
